Electric toothbrushes became popular about 50 years ago. It is common knowledge that electric toothbrushes are much better than their manual counterparts. Studies published in the American Journal of Dentistry and the British Dental Journal concur that the electric toothbrush is more effective at removing plaque and preventing gingivitis than manual brushes. They employ electric power to create an oscillatory motion of the brush head and thus attain a greater cleaning effect. Electric toothbrushes have been prescribed by dentists as a possible work around for fillings and root canals. Also, with manual toothbrushes, there is always the possibility of injuring your gums which is nullified by using an electric toothbrush.
The benefits of using electric toothbrushes over manual ones are that they are more efficient in cleaning your gums, have far better plaque removal and whiter teeth which results from higher powered stain removal. As this is the case, it is equally important that you select the right kind of electric toothbrush. There are so many varieties of electric toothbrushes available in the market. But, when choosing an electric toothbrush for you, there are certain things that should be kept in mind.
The primary thing is the size of the brush head. Make sure that the brush head is right for you. People with braces should opt for a smaller brush head. Since these electric toothbrushes need to be recharged, priority should be given to those with chargers that are compact and consume less space. There are toothbrushes with different power settings available in the market. People with sensitive gums can make use of low power electric toothbrushes. Last but not the least; the price is an important factor. Make sure that replacement brush heads are easily available.
Dentists argue that it is not the toothbrush you use that matters, but it is the way in which you brush. But still, it is to be noted that even with the most perfect method of brushing, there are certain parts of your mouth a normal toothbrush cannot reach. Electric toothbrushes use electric power to create oscillatory movement of the brush head. This rapid movement ensures that all parts of your mouth are uniformly cleaned. There are new age electric toothbrushes which employ sonic technology. Here, the vibrations of the brush head are much faster and this movement sets the mouth fluids (such as saliva) in motion and thereby attains thorough cleansing effect.

The list of excuses for not brushing or flossing is endless, but according to a new study published in the Journal of Periodontology, these are two tasks that should not be omitted from the daily hygiene routine.
Researchers recently demonstrated an association between gum disease and the increased risk of stroke due to potential blockages of the main blood vessels leading to the brain (carotid artery). These blockages, or atheromas, contain calcium and can be detected on dental panoramic radiographs.
